Seremban man loses RM1.3mil of savings and firm's money to investment scam

By SARBAN SINGH

The victim's troubles started when he began communicating with a stranger on WhatsApp.

"After he was convinced to invest in an online investment scheme, the victim transferred money into several accounts via 16 transactions" .

Check with the authorities, including the police, by calling the CCID Scam Response Centre at 03-2610 1559 or 03-2610 1599.

Two men lose RM1.2mil to job, investment scams

By VENESA DEVI

The first case involved a 57-year-old businessman who lost RM733,597 in a job scam.

The second victim was a 41-year-old assistant manager who lost RM472,400 to a fake investment scheme.


In the first case, the victim contacted an unknown individual on April 22 through a messaging app to ask about a part-time job promoted online.

“He was enticed by the promised returns and registered an account on a website given by the scammer so that he could carry out the required tasks.

“His first task was to purchase some cosmetics and sports goods. The victim was also told to make payments amounting to RM267,000 as part of the requirement” .

He added that after the victim made the payments, the website indicated that he had made some RM70,000 in profits.

“He wanted to withdraw the money but when he tried, he was told to make more payments.

Accountant loses RM2.2mil to investment scam

By VENESA DEVI

the 75-year-old man was misled by a message from an unknown source promising high returns via an investment app.

"On December 19 last year, the victim was told about the scheme and was provided with detailed steps on how to invest using the app to attain significant profits swiftly," he said.

Persuaded by the scammer's promise of high profits, the victim then downloaded the app and followed the provided instructions.
